All jobs

Senior 3D Frontend Engineer

OUR MISSION

We are living in an era for engineers. Today's urgent need for technological advancement is unprecedented in human history. Some are motivated by a green planet, and some want to revolutionize human mobility. Either way, we help engineers develop great products faster by removing all unnecessary distractions and limitations within the simulation process. We believe that engineers should be able to focus on delivering great products - on just engineering.

Join Dive's Engineering team, where you'll collaborate with expert engineers across disciplines to create and enhance flow solvers and algorithms in C++ and Python, in partnership with Intel and AMD. Engage in developing scalable cloud systems and crafting 3D web interfaces for effective data presentation across various devices. Be a part of a revolutionary engineering product journey.

YOUR RESPONSIBILITIES

Our customers' core value creation lies in the analysis & interpretation of the three-dimensional and transient results of our material simulation engine.
You are responsible for creating a fascinating user experience in the 3D space: Improve the performance for visualizing millions of data points, craft new visualization methods for a better understanding of the fluid flow & the kinematics and optimize the 3D space for a high fidelity representation.
 

  • You will play a pivotal role in enhancing our platform's 3D architecture, client-server data transfer mechanisms, and the development of cutting-edge 3D algorithms

  • Your tasks include overseeing initiatives to significantly improve rendering performance and developing a comprehensive scene graph structure for simulations

  • You will optimize the visualization and rendering in the 3D space to boost the user experience by developing custom shaders together with designers

YOUR QUALIFICATIONS
  • You have successfully completed a bachelor’s degree in computer science, mathematics, applied science, or similar

  • Ideally 2+ years of experience in working with three.js and WebGL, along with proficiency in TypeScript, React and 3D visualization tools

  • You have a strong understanding of mathematics, particularly in the area of linear algebra

  • Proven capacity to excel in self-directed work settings

  • Ideally you have experience in game development or CAD-software development

  • You are familiar with agile software development and DevOps culture

Even if you don't meet all the criteria 100%, but believe there's a potential fit, we encourage you to apply. We value diverse perspectives and are open to discovering how your unique skills and experiences could contribute to our team.

BENEFITS AT DIVE
  • We provide space for your personal growth and the opportunity to actively shape our company’s development

  • Our approach involves meeting each other with mutual respect and embracing flat hierarchies

  • We are backed by VC investors who believe in a significant market opportunity just like we do - closing a recent funding round

  • At Dive, transparency is key: From communication among colleagues to career models and compensation structures 

  • Unlimited employment contract

  • Flexible working hours and remote working days

  • Work at our office near Alexanderplatz in Berlin Mitte with a 360 ° panorama view from the 19th floor

  • Be part of an extremely motivated team and participate in regular team events (Offsites, celebrations etc.)

  • Enjoy diverse benefits such as virtual shares, mobility and fitness budget, free drinks & food, etc.

  • You receive a signing bonus when transitioning from another employment to join our team

YOUR APPLICATION

We welcome and encourage applications from individuals of all backgrounds, ages, and cultural diversity.
If you want to become an essential part of our development, please apply with your resume. An additional cover letter is not required. We aim for the whole process to take no longer than 2 weeks. If you have any questions questions, feel free to contact Ssepiedeh; you can reach her best via email at career career@dive-solutions.de.

Apply for this job

ABOUT US

​We are a growing ​tech start-up in the field of digital product development (computer-aided ​engineering). Our customers are among the most renowned mechanical engineering ​companies in the world. Our product is based on innovative simulation methods ​and the latest cloud and web technologies. We have a great ​office in the centre of Berlin with a view over the roofs of the German capital. Our ​culture is ambitious, friendly and interactive.     

"It's sometimes hard, but it's always fun." - Johannes, CTO

Posted 7 months ago

⚠️ When applying, it would be appreciated if you could specify that you found this job on creativedevjobs.com. This helps us in attracting more companies to post their vacancies here. Thank you!

Dive solutions's logo

Dive solutions